IP查询
查询
你查询的IP:[117.80.86.40] 地理位置:中国–江苏–苏州电信
最新查询
210.28.251.237
120.64.71.181
203.89.241.232
60.26.57.17
114.64.69.55
202.96.141.207
221.136.255.32
119.112.80.85
124.72.96.182
117.80.86.40
58.68.128.135
117.124.254.68
118.248.250.27
202.60.112.197
116.254.128.144
202.127.12.234
220.154.71.6
218.56.70.139
202.122.112.167
114.68.58.28
116.128.34.115
210.79.64.35
123.160.89.176
123.98.139.109
124.6.64.94
114.64.169.255
202.60.112.102
123.180.93.61
202.92.220.133
60.245.128.38
119.164.67.241